Herpes simplex virus types 1 and 2: therapeutic response to antiviral drugs
R. D. North, D. Pavan-Langston and P. Geary
In vitro studies have demonstrated a relative resistance of herpes simplex
virus type 2 to antiviral therapy when compared with herpes simplex virus
type 1. The in vivo studies, however, show an excellent therapeutic
response to both antiviral drugs in experimentally induced viral
keratoconjunctivitis.
